Geraldine Bazán acknowledged in a recent interview for a television program in the Dominican Republic that it was not in her plans to have a relationship with someone when the Argentine actor Santiago Ramundo crossed her path and changed everything.

"He is someone who came to my life to add many things, someone very positive that we began to know each other and that when we realized we had 6 months getting to know each other and going out and going to the movies and talking and saying good morning and good night," said the Mexican actress about the brief romance she had with the 35-year-old interpreter. "Yes it was very nice. But perhaps it was not the time. The girls also needed their time…”, he explained.

Bazán, who announced the end of his courtship with Ramundo in August this year, assured that he maintains an excellent friendship with the actor today.

"I love him very much, we have a very beautiful friendship, I love him, I respect him, I greatly admire him," said the beautiful interpreter, 36 years old.

"He is a kid of whom there are really few, but well we will see later," added the Mexican soap opera star.

But what would your future partner have to have in order to live with your daughters?

"To begin with, there has to be a communion as a couple and then include my daughters and that would be after a time when I really am sure of having something formal in the future," said the ex-wife of Gabriel Soto to immediately add: " That he be a good man, a man that loves his family, that loves his parents, that if he has children, he procures them […]”.

And is that for Geraldine there is nothing more important than the well-being of the girls.

"Surely I could meet a divorced man with children or perhaps a single man without children … Life is not known, you do not know what it is that brings you. My daughters are for me the most important and the priority. But I think that is known and understood along the way."
